Calabasa
Not known to release in volumes, Calabasa opts to release very few, but unique pieces of music. Taking months to finish each track, all his creations aim tell a story.
In fact, no production of his would ever see the light of day if he didn’t feel it added anything that drove the music scene forward. It is that self-demanding spirit, his quirky creativity and distinguished sound that are steadily making Calabasa climb the ladder as producers’ favourite producer.
2023 has been a silent year for Calabasa, as in his own words “To take my music where I’
ve always wanted it to be, a little introspection is required.” A year of self discovery, musical experimentation and skills-refining should drive any Calabasa listener that understands his work, to look forward to 2024 more than ever.
Lady Science
Lady Science is a Spain-based DJ whose sets move across genres and eras—blending funk, ‘90s deep house, Detroit house, minimal acid, and electro into carefully crafted journeys. Known for her versatility and instinct for reading the room, she builds sets that evolve naturally, inviting dancers into something both unexpected and deeply felt.
Resident DJ at the notorious Flava parties in Madrid, and playing for big parties such as @Atarashi and @Roots, she’s become a familiar face in the city’s underground scene, while also playing in a range of spaces and crowds across Spain. Whether warming up a room or closing it down, Lady Science focuses on energy, flow, and connection—always aiming to leave people moving and smiling.

Riviani began his career in electronic music in 2012, exploring House and Deep House from his bedroom. Equipped with his first DJ equipment, he dedicated long hours to perfecting his skills and developing a style of his own. His passion and dedication quickly led him to stand out at local events, where his dynamic sets captured the audience’s attention and opened the doors to a promising career.
Electronic music and its ability to create emotional experiences were Riviani’s main motivation. Inspired by artists such as Ricardo Villalobos, Cuartero and San Proper, he fuses elements of House and Deep House, creating emotional atmospheres and captivating rhythms.
On May 3rd, Ágata returns to the iconic Balneario de los Baños del Carmen with a new edition to welcome spring together with our most loyal community.
This time, we welcome Calabasa b2b Lady Science, a Madrid-based duo known for their energetic and fresh sound, guaranteed to ignite the dancefloor with a distinctive and vibrant set.
They will be joined by Sindicato del Baile, an artist with a solid international trajectory and a fresh, underground sound designed to ignite the dancefloor. Completing the lineup, Riviani, a Málaga-based selector and close friend of the house, will bring his signature energy with a special set.
As always, Ágata offers a unique sonic experience in one of the city’s most iconic seaside locations, where music, light, and the sea blend into an unrepeatable atmosphere.
